The postal code 07360 is part of Mexico’s five-digit postal system, organized under the official framework of Correos de México, the national postal authority. Codes follow the format X X X X X, such as 0 3 0 X X (example only). The first two digits represent the state or large region, while the remaining digits pinpoint municipality- and locality-level delivery zones. This code corresponds to Juan de Dios Bátiz in the Distrito Federal region, located near latitude 19.504 and longitude -99.13. Routing typically follows State → Municipality → Locality → Delivery Zone.
